Summary

PFF's Mike Renner and Austin Gayle preview the Kansas City Chiefs and San Francisco 49ers ahead of Super Bowl 54 and discuss high-performing rookies on both squads (Deebo Samuel, Mecole Hardman, Nick Bosa, Juan Thornhill). The duo also walks through the top-10 players at each defensive position in the 2020 NFL Draft, including Marlon Davidson, Troy Dye, Bryce Hall and more.
